Binghamton, New York vs. Cape Coral, Florida

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Cape Coral, Florida is 39.5% more expensive than Binghamton, New York.

You would need a salary of $69,746 in Cape Coral, Florida to maintain the standard of living you have in Binghamton, New York.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Cape Coral, Florida is more expensive than Binghamton, New York
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
